“Our mission is to help the public sector achieve the best possible value when buying products and services across the UK.”

YPO believe that achieving this value is an incredibly stimulating and rewarding purpose, and the increasingly diverse team is dedicated to achieving this for clients and the community.

YPO champion public value, helping education and public sector organisations get the most from their resources. What sets YPO apart is the public-ownership model, which sees every penny of profits given back to customers and local communities. As the largest formally constituted local authority purchasing consortium in the UK, YPO achieve an annual turnover greater than £1 billion.

The YPO range includes around 30,000 products and 100 frameworks, from pens and paper, computers and furniture, to food and insurance. Employees see working at YPO as a stimulating environment with a rewarding work ethic, as well as a place to build friendships and feel secure in their career.
